Exploring Aclaris Therapeutics, Inc. (ACRS) Investor Profile: Who’s Buying and Why?

Aclaris Therapeutics, Inc. (ACRS)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



Who Invests in Aclaris Therapeutics, Inc. (ACRS) and Why?

Who Invests in Aclaris Therapeutics, Inc. (ACRS) and Why?

Key Investor Types:

  • Retail Investors: Individual investors who buy and sell stocks through brokerage accounts. As of September 30, 2024, retail ownership of Aclaris Therapeutics was approximately 25% of total shares outstanding.
  • Institutional Investors: Organizations such as mutual funds, pension funds, and hedge funds. Institutional ownership was reported at 60% as of the latest filings.
  • Hedge Funds: Investment funds that employ various strategies to earn active returns for their investors. Hedge fund ownership accounted for about 15% of the total shares as of late 2024.

Investment Motivations:

  • Growth Prospects: Investors are attracted to the potential for high returns as the company advances its drug candidates through clinical trials. The company reported a net loss of $35.5 million for the nine months ended September 30, 2024, indicating high investment in R&D.
  • Market Position: The company focuses on immuno-inflammatory diseases, which has garnered interest due to the growing demand for effective treatments in this area.
  • Licensing Revenue: For the three months ended September 30, 2024, the company recognized $3.7 million in licensing revenue, showing potential for revenue generation outside of direct sales.

Investment Strategies:

  • Long-term Holding: Many institutional investors adopt long-term strategies, focusing on the company’s pipeline and growth potential.
  • Short-term Trading: Retail investors may engage in short-term trading to capitalize on stock price volatility, especially during earnings announcements or clinical trial results.
  • Value Investing: Some investors may view the stock as undervalued given its prospects, especially after significant price corrections.
Investor Type Ownership Percentage Investment Motivation Typical Strategy
Retail Investors 25% Growth potential and market position Short-term trading
Institutional Investors 60% Long-term growth and licensing revenue Long-term holding
Hedge Funds 15% Market fluctuations and potential high returns Value investing



Institutional Ownership and Major Shareholders of Aclaris Therapeutics, Inc. (ACRS)

Institutional Ownership and Major Shareholders

As of September 30, 2024, the institutional ownership landscape of Aclaris Therapeutics, Inc. is characterized by significant investments from several major institutional investors. Below is a detailed table showcasing the largest institutional investors and their respective shareholdings:

Investor Name Shares Held Ownership Percentage
BlackRock, Inc. 4,500,000 6.3%
The Vanguard Group, Inc. 4,200,000 5.9%
State Street Corporation 3,800,000 5.3%
Geode Capital Management, LLC 2,200,000 3.1%
Invesco Ltd. 1,500,000 2.1%

In recent months, there have been notable changes in institutional ownership. For instance, during the third quarter of 2024, several major institutional investors have increased their stakes:

  • BlackRock, Inc. raised its holdings by 10%, signaling confidence in the company's future prospects.
  • The Vanguard Group, Inc. increased its position by 5%, reflecting a strong belief in the company's strategic direction.
  • State Street Corporation decreased its holdings slightly by 3%, indicating a cautious approach amidst market volatility.

The impact of these institutional investors on the company's stock performance and strategic decisions cannot be understated. Their substantial ownership stakes often translate into significant influence over corporate governance and strategic direction. For instance:

  • Institutional investors typically advocate for transparency and accountability, which can lead to improved operational efficiency.
  • They often push for strategic initiatives that align with shareholder interests, such as potential mergers and acquisitions or new product developments.
  • Their participation in investor calls and annual meetings can serve as a barometer for market confidence and can influence stock price movements.

As of September 30, 2024, the company reported total shares outstanding of 71,417,513, with an accumulated deficit of $806.3 million. The net loss for the nine months ended September 30, 2024, was $35.5 million, compared to $86.99 million for the same period in the previous year. This financial backdrop suggests that institutional investors are closely monitoring both the company's performance and broader market conditions as they adjust their investment strategies.




Key Investors and Their Influence on Aclaris Therapeutics, Inc. (ACRS)

Key Investors and Their Impact on Aclaris Therapeutics, Inc. (ACRS)

As of September 30, 2024, Aclaris Therapeutics, Inc. has seen a mix of institutional and individual investors taking positions in the company. Notable institutional investors include:

  • BlackRock, Inc. - Holds approximately 8.2 million shares, representing about 11.5% of the total shares outstanding.
  • The Vanguard Group, Inc. - Owns around 5.6 million shares, amounting to approximately 7.9% of total shares.
  • State Street Corporation - Holds about 4.1 million shares, equating to around 5.8% of the company’s shares.

In addition to these institutional stakeholders, there are also significant individual investors, such as members of the executive team and board members, who hold substantial equity in the company.

Investor Influence

Key investors often exert influence over corporate governance and strategic direction. For example, large institutional investors like BlackRock and Vanguard typically advocate for shareholder-friendly practices and might push for changes in management or operational strategies if performance does not meet expectations. Their voting power can sway decisions at shareholder meetings, impacting management strategies and stock performance.

Recent Moves

Recently, Aclaris Therapeutics has experienced notable trading activity:

  • In April 2023, the company executed an at-the-market offering that resulted in the sale of 3.4 million shares for gross proceeds of $27.5 million .
  • As of September 30, 2024, the company reported a net loss of $35.5 million for the nine months ended September 30, 2024.

Additionally, the company has seen fluctuations in stock prices, with recent trading averaging around $1.85 per share, reflecting the volatility often associated with biotech stocks.

Investor Name Shares Held Percentage Ownership
BlackRock, Inc. 8,200,000 11.5%
The Vanguard Group, Inc. 5,600,000 7.9%
State Street Corporation 4,100,000 5.8%

These investors' activities, such as the recent sale of shares and the ongoing net losses, highlight the dynamic nature of investment in Aclaris Therapeutics. The pressure from major shareholders can lead to strategic shifts, particularly as the company navigates its financial challenges and seeks to enhance its market position.




Market Impact and Investor Sentiment of Aclaris Therapeutics, Inc. (ACRS)

Market Impact and Investor Sentiment

Investor Sentiment: As of 2024, the sentiment among major shareholders towards the company is primarily negative. This is reflected in the company's significant net losses and accumulated deficit, which stood at $806.3 million as of September 30, 2024.

Recent Market Reactions: The stock market has shown a negative response to recent changes in ownership and large investor movements. The stock price has fluctuated in reaction to the company's financial disclosures, including a net loss of $35.5 million for the nine months ended September 30, 2024, compared to a loss of $86.9 million for the same period in 2023. The weighted average shares outstanding increased to 71,417,513 by September 30, 2024, indicating dilution from recent stock issuances.

Analyst Perspectives: Analysts express concern over the company’s financial health, particularly due to its ongoing operational losses and the need for substantial additional funding to support future operations. The consensus indicates that while there may be potential in the company's drug development pipeline, the financial instability poses a significant risk to future growth. Analyst forecasts suggest that without successful partnerships or capital raises, the company's market position could further deteriorate.

Financial Metric Q3 2024 Q3 2023 Change
Net Loss $35.5 million $86.9 million Improvement
Accumulated Deficit $806.3 million $770.8 million Worsening
Weighted Average Shares Outstanding 71,417,513 70,894,889 Increase
Cash and Cash Equivalents $47.7 million $39.9 million Increase
Cash Used in Operating Activities $11.1 million $71.6 million Improvement

The overall market reaction and investor sentiment towards the company are closely tied to its financial performance and operational outlook. With significant losses and a need for ongoing funding, investor confidence remains low, impacting stock performance and ownership dynamics.


DCF model

Aclaris Therapeutics, Inc. (ACRS)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support

Updated on 16 Nov 2024

Resources:

  1. Aclaris Therapeutics, Inc. (ACRS) Financial Statements – Access the full quarterly financial statements for Q3 2024 to get an in-depth view of Aclaris Therapeutics, Inc. (ACRS)' financial performance, including balance sheets, income statements, and cash flow statements.
  2. SEC Filings – View Aclaris Therapeutics, Inc. (ACRS)' latest filings with the U.S. Securities and Exchange Commission (SEC) for regulatory reports, annual and quarterly filings, and other essential disclosures.